Abstract

This study is the result of a research carried out in a Network of Specialized Libraries in the Health Area in the Federal District, constituted by a complex information system in the health area. This network is responsible for managing the information necessary to carry out teaching, research and extension activities, in addition to providing collection, research and information services in Public Health, Medical Sciences and similar areas. The research found that one of the greatest weaknesses for the development of the network is that librarians have been working in isolation, which contributes to the weakening of the Network. With this, the Situation Diagnosis Methodology (SDM) was used, aiming at facing this problem. This tool helped to identify the "critical nodes" of the problem and to formulate an action plan that identified the actions that can contribute to the strengthening and cooperation among the librarians that are part of the network.
